The junction down mounting attached to a Si-submount with Au-Si solder has been shown to be very reliable for lasers by aging tests of 5 mW at 80° C. The thermal resistance of this junction down mounting is 30 K/W smaller than that of a junction up mounting. Output powers as high as cw 80 mW/stripe, corresponding to 400 mW, was realized without saturation with a five-stripe phase-locked laser array with an inner-stripe configuration assembled on this mounting.
